Output e9f89cb9151bdebd56160be2ae4e789152fbb2dce694c92be3877fb792dc9af5:0

value
877642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ab340e2ab29d593123377f71b25a2efc6d97706 OP_EQUAL
address
3ELPumKjrrXmUa7jJWXqDpgQ6Gd4y6u59a
transaction
e9f89cb9151bdebd56160be2ae4e789152fbb2dce694c92be3877fb792dc9af5
confirmations
23118
spent
false